Water is life. But in today’s world, even water comes with a price tag. We wanted to flip that logic on its head — and turn hydration into a shared opportunity.
So we created a model where brands fund free, high-quality bottled water in high traffic areas. In return, they get meaningful, repeat exposure on bottles people actually keep and reuse.
But we didn’t stop there. Every bottle we distribute is negatively priced — meaning a portion of the campaign cost goes directly to WaterAid, helping provide clean water in communities that need it most.
